Sankt Margarethen im Burgenland in the region of Burgenland is a city located in Austria - some 30 mi or ( 48 km ) South of Vienna , the country's capital city .

Pan-European Picnic
The Pan-European Picnic was a peace demonstration held on the Austrian-Hungarian border near the town of Sopron on 19 August 1989, an important event during the Revolutions of 1989 that led to the fall of the Iron Curtain and the reunification of Germany. It was organised by the Paneuropean Union and the Hungarian opposition Hungarian Democratic Forum under the protection of Otto von Habsburg and Imre Pozsgay.

Eisenstadt-Umgebung District
The Bezirk Eisenstadt-Umgebung is an administrative district in the federal state of Burgenland, Austria. The area of the district is 455.5 km², with a population of 40,996 (2012), and a population density 90 persons per km². The administrative center of the district is Eisenstadt.

Schloss Esterházy
The Schloss Esterházy is a palace in Eisenstadt, Austria, the capital of the Burgenland state. It was constructed in the late 13th century, and came under ownership of the Hungarian Esterházy family in 1622. Under Paul I, 1st Prince Esterházy of Galántha the estate was converted into a baroque castle which remained the principal residence and center of administration of the family for over 300 years. The palace is currently under the ownership of Esterházy Foundation.

Eisenstadt Cathedral
Eisenstadt Cathedral, otherwise St. Martin's Cathedral, previously St. Martin's Church (German: Dom St. Martin in Eisenstadt), is a Roman Catholic cathedral in Eisenstadt, Burgenland, Austria, dedicated to Saint Martin. It has been the seat of the Bishop of Eisenstadt since the creation of the diocese in 1960.

Sopronkőhida
Sopronkőhida is a village in North Western Hungary, 4 km north of the city Sopron and 5 km south of the border with Austria.
